> HQL query generating a WHERE clause with a mapped column of java type "int" and datatype "SMALLINT" in DB2. The generated prepared statement inside of AbstractBatcher.class shows single quotes around the value (i.e. '11'). DB2 complains with a "SQL0401N The data types of the operands for the operation "=" are not compatible." error. Running the query in the DB2 Command Center I see it just needs the quotes removed.
> I see that in SQLServer 2008, where the same legacy database field has a datatype of "TINYINT", SQLServer is accepting of the single quoted value in the HQL statement.
